(05-09-2017, 10:08 AM)Mighty306 Wrote: Yes, that nearside rear wheel looks like mine did.  Stef205 correctly predicted that the beam tube would be scrap by that point.  Unfortunately it's a very common problem with 306's so don't get too down about it.  If you don't have history showing the rear axle has been refurbished or replaced you have to assume it needs doing, even if you can't see significant camber.

This is the thread I posted about getting mine sorted (still in progress as am attempting to re-furb the old beam to go on a second car).  https://www.306oc.co.uk/forum/showthread.php?tid=35827

If you're hoping to make the car a 'keeper' then it's worth doing, especially if the body shell and engine are solid.  I've got petrol 306's but I understand the D Turbos are pretty bullet proof.  If you do it yourself you might want to make plans to have alternative transport for a week or two.  There's stuff you'll have to swap over on to a new/refurbished beam and it can take a while (and the help of a press or a heavy duty puller).  Also you might find progress stalled by stripped bolts etc & the possible realisation that new beam mounts are also required.

Yep, your camber looks pretty much the same in your pics. I'm thinking a refurbished unit will probably suit me better, as don't really have time to do a refurb myself. Will take enough time to swap the brakes etc. over, as you say!
